Transaction 2dd4629f17eb45ae32c20b2f23683c14059e267c73b52f8c29198958401f7cf0
4 Input
2 Outputs
- 2dd4629f17eb45ae32c20b2f23683c14059e267c73b52f8c29198958401f7cf0:0
- 2dd4629f17eb45ae32c20b2f23683c14059e267c73b52f8c29198958401f7cf0:1
value 952676
address 1Hc9uy1FLmtDSs2EYWHsozsetTYyXH6wqq
value 10000000000
address 3EKdAKLiZv94LJQHjr2L2JtHxsKW28Wiwr